2. If you get sore teeth while flying…
If you get sore teeth due to the pressure inside an Aeroplane, it might not be air in your teeth – it might be sinus problems. Take a sinus decongestant an hour before you get on the plane and it might help.
This applies to your top teeth. If the pain is in your bottom teeth, it’s probably a cavity or a compromised filling.

4. Discarded boarding passes can be used for identity theft
Boarding pass is an increasingly common form of cybertheft. Thieves can get access to your home address, phone number, e-mail address and other personal details from discarded boarding passes.
And, it can also be used to fraudulently redeem your frequent flyer miles.
5. If an uprooted tree is cut, it can result in the tree springing back up to its original position and has killed people
The rootball acts as a huge counterweight and once enough weight is cut away from the tree many times the tree will spring back to upright.
This act has hit people cutting the tree and in a few cases has crushed kids playing under the root ball.
